What a time to be alive. Shark hysteria – not unjustified – has washed through Australia with rapid momentum over the last three years. Maybe it’s an increase in the amount of attacks that’ve happened in Australian waters, or maybe it’s the self-perpetuating wheel of media coverage > big clicks > more media coverage. Either way, the regularity is unsettling. Everyone is scared, and lying if they say otherwise.

And few industries in the world are better at capitalising on fear than insurance companies. So, as a logical next step, you can now purchase insurance cover for shark attacks.

For $130 a year, Mona Vale’s Carriers Insurance Brokers will cover surfers 24/7 for a number of injuries that occur in the ocean, or by way of shark attack, including:

Death &/or Permanent Total Disablement
Permanent & incurable paralysis of all limbs
Permanent total loss of sight of one or both eyes
Permanent Total Loss of Use of one or two limbs
Permanent and incurable insanity
Permanent Total Loss of hearing in one or both ears
Permanent Total Loss of fingers, toes, eye lens, joints
Temporary partial Disablement caused directly and solely by injury
Broken bones
Exposure
Disappearance

“Permanent and incurable insanity” will surely be most frequently-claimed in the Bondi and Snapper areas.

The only kink in the above list is that the accident must take place during a non-motorised saltwater ocean sport to be eligible (for up to a $50k lump sum payment), so don’t expect any cash if your tow session goes south.

Cynical as the world has become about insurance companies, this is actually a very good idea. Being chewed isn’t something any surfer wants to experience, but at least there’s some small peace of mind.

“I think everybody who surfs is always kind of thinking about sharks,” says Newport’s Benny Bradley, founder of 1 Love Surfing club, who partnered with Carriers to set up the policy. “It’s just having that peace of mind… it makes a big difference. That was one of the reasons why I thought, why not do some kind of insurance?
